Rachel B Williams Foundation is a private foundation based in Glenview, Illinois. Established in 1960, it operates as a 501(c)(3) tax-exempt organization dedicated to philanthropic grantmaking.

Financial History

Multi-year comparison from IRS filings

Total Assets: $732,690

Total Annual Giving: $110,500

Revenue (2024): $122,000

Expenses (2024): $125,000

Total Liabilities: $0

The foundation maintains a modest asset base with annual giving slightly exceeding $100,000 in recent years.

Leadership & Key People

Leadership team and compensation from IRS filings

The foundation's leadership includes:

  • Wendy Williams — President/Treasurer
  • Christy Williams — Director (Dallas, TX)
  • Jennifer Sheffield — Secretary (Naples, FL)
  • Natalie Hansen — Director (North Aurora, IL)
  • Gregory Sheffield — Director (Bloomington, IL)

What size grants does Rachel B Williams Foundation award?

In 2024, Rachel B Williams Foundation awarded 35 grants totaling $111K — an average of about $3K per grant, based on its IRS Form 990 filings.
